Continuous-Time Random Walk with power-law waiting times — from normal diffusion to deep subdiffusion via the exponent α.
In CTRW, the walker waits for a random time τ ~ τ^(-1-α) before each step. For α<1, the mean waiting time diverges → MSD ~ t^α (subdiffusion). At α=1: normal diffusion ⟨x²⟩~t. At α<1: particles are "trapped", leading to aging, non-ergodicity, and weak ergodicity breaking (Bouchaud 1992).
